what is the slope of line parallel to line y=3x+2?

Respuesta :

wassuphumans
wassuphumans wassuphumans
  • 11-01-2021

Answer:

3

Step-by-step explanation:

The slope is 3 because when two lines are parallel, they have the same slope.
